The synthesis of disulfide-containing polypeptides represents a long-standing challenge in peptide chemistry, and broadly applicable methods for the construction of disulfides are in constant demand. Few strategies exist for on-resin formation of disulfides directly from their protected counterparts. S-Allocam derivatives of thiols in general and of cysteine in particular are selectively and readily deprotected through palladium catalyzed hydrostanoolysis. They are perfectly stable in the basic conditions of Fmoc-removal. but only marginally stable in the acidic conditions of t-Bu, Boc removal.
